40 Weeks 1 Credit
Grades 9-12
The course is computer based using Google Applications, Microsoft Office, as well as many internet sites (ex. NYS Career Zone, NYS Labor Occupational Outlook Handbook) to gather information to use when making career and college decisions. We will explore careers, education needed and expense of that education, salary for the careers and the job outlook. Students will design resumes, fill out actual job applications, and learn how to interview for a job.
On the financial side, you will learn how to shop on a budget, shop for a car, apartment, and house. What happens in the future when life changes? We will add college, marriage, children and life happenings to your budget so that you will have to make adjustments. Auto, medical, and life insurance will be discussed. Finally, we will talk about planning for retirement early in your career.
